Ever wonder how a law school and a college merged to become a major university? That is the story of Rutgers University Camden. Founded in 1926, Rutgers University Camden started as the South Jersey Law School and the College of South Jersey. These two institutions joined forces. In 1950, they became part of Rutgers.

Rutgers University Camden is now one of three regional campuses. The other two are in New Brunswick and Newark. Rutgers Camden is the southernmost of these campuses. Rutgers University itself is a public land-grant research university. It has four campuses throughout New Jersey.

In its early days, Rutgers University Camden focused on law and liberal arts. Over time, it expanded its offerings. In 1981, it began offering master’s degrees. These included programs in biology, English, and business administration. The School of Business-Camden was founded in 1988. It was the first business school in southern New Jersey. It gained accreditation from the AACSB International.

Rutgers University Camden has a strong commitment to research. It is classified as an R2 Doctoral University, meaning it has high research activity. US News and World Report ranked Rutgers Camden as a top public university. In 2024, it was 48th among public universities and 98th nationally.

The campus has grown since its early days. It now includes multiple schools and colleges. These include the College of Arts and Sciences. There is also the Graduate School and Rutgers Law School. The School of Nursing and the School of Social Work are also on campus.

Rutgers University Camden is home to the Paul Robeson Library. This library provides resources for students and faculty. It also serves as a public resource for the citizens of New Jersey. The Law Library is one of New Jersey’s largest law libraries. It holds over 440000 books and other materials.

Students have many options for living on and off campus. Dorms are located at Third and Cooper Streets. A graduate residence hall is at 330 Cooper Street. Many students live in the Cooper Grant neighborhood. Others live in Philadelphia or nearby suburbs.

Rutgers University Camden offers a wide range of programs in the visual and performing arts. The Rutgers Camden Center for the Arts hosts performances, exhibitions, and community projects. The Fine Arts Building includes the Walter K. Gordon Theater. There is also the Black Box Theater and the Stedman Gallery.

The Scarlet Raptors are Rutgers University Camden’s athletic teams. The university competes in NCAA Division III. It is a member of the New Jersey Athletic Conference. Rutgers Camden offers 17 intercollegiate varsity sports.

Rutgers University Camden has a diverse student body. Students come from 29 states and 33 countries. The university has many clubs that represent various groups and beliefs. As of 2016, there have been over 43000 graduates.
